Transaction 051591ad3b3271a01ae9695965c1342b57826161a75470af3fff377a2de641fc

1 Input
2 Outputs
  • 051591ad3b3271a01ae9695965c1342b57826161a75470af3fff377a2de641fc:0
  • value  1145369
    address  3CcBcy13PU3XHLBDej4Zo2zaDG59jTtSQM
  • 051591ad3b3271a01ae9695965c1342b57826161a75470af3fff377a2de641fc:1
  • value  7005477
    address  bc1q5gs7ymcfguunljp6ft75nt7cg5t3rwctrurmgn